Output df54ca2c1ccf9143da01ebf7cbd6b8be1fbe0e6a8a659b024596819a8435ca03:21

value
3160341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c77ce35bce326b2a269623218aeb182e1cbe24bd OP_EQUAL
address
3Ksp16ZVJRNJAiequQp5fHMU4JUsWoytqT
transaction
df54ca2c1ccf9143da01ebf7cbd6b8be1fbe0e6a8a659b024596819a8435ca03
confirmations
138493
spent
true